| Appearance |
Soft clay-rich material, earthy brown to reddish color, low-density, moisture-retaining. |
| Properties |
- High concentration of Heavy Rare Earths (Dy, Tb, Y, Gd)
- REEs weakly bonded → easy to leach
- Low radioactivity
- Environmental sensitivity in extraction
|
| Applications |
- Source of Dysprosium & Terbium (high-temp magnets)
- EV motor & wind turbine supply chain
- Heavy rare-earth separation feedstock
- Specialty alloys, phosphors, batteries
|
| Production |
- In-situ or heap leaching using ammonium sulfate
- Solvent extraction from pregnant solution
- Calcination to oxide form
|
| Market Value |
- Very high value due to scarce HREE deposits
- Critical for high-performance EV magnets
- Pricing driven by Dy/Tb content & environmental rules
